CSeries In Trouble If Boeing Guns For 160-Seat 737 Replacement

"I look at the 737 business that we have…and it is a marketplace we are going to defend," said Boeing Commercial Airplanes CEO Jim Albaugh earlier this year. There’s no guarantee a new 737 would be all that much bigger than the baseline 737-700.

Much of the focus on the re-engine and replacement debate has been on whether which of the two prevailing propositions makes most business sense. Often overlooked is the product sizing.
